What is PipeChecks?
PipeChecks.io is a SaaS platform that bridges the gap between AWS CodePipeline and GitHub, providing seamless, real-time visibility into your CI/CD pipeline status directly within your GitHub workflow. Never leave GitHub to check your pipeline status again!
The Problem We Solve
Modern development teams use AWS CodePipeline for robust CI/CD orchestration, but checking pipeline status requires constant context-switching to the AWS Console. This disrupts developer flow and slows down feedback loops.
Our Solution
PipeChecks automatically syncs your AWS CodePipeline execution status to GitHub Checks, giving your entire team instant visibility into build and deployment health right where they're already working.

How It Works
1. Connect Your Accounts
Connect PipeChecks.io to your AWS account and GitHub repositories using secure OAuth and IAM roles. Setup takes just minutes with our guided onboarding.
2. Configure Pipeline Monitoring
Select which CodePipelines and branches to track. Customize notification rules for each environment - Development, Staging, and Production.
3. Monitor & Ship with Confidence
